Description

Dimethyl Hexanedioate--D4 is a deuterated derivative of dimethyl adipate, where four hydrogen atoms are replaced by deuterium, a stable isotope of hydrogen. This isotopic labeling is critical for applications requiring precise tracking and analysis, such as in spectroscopic studies and as an internal standard in mass spectrometry. It serves as a valuable intermediate and analytical tool for researchers and manufacturers in the pharmaceutical, agrochemical, and advanced materials sectors.

Application

  • Analytical Chemistry & Mass Spectrometry: Used as a stable isotope-labeled internal standard for the accurate quantification of dimethyl adipate and related compounds via GC-MS or LC-MS.
  • NMR Spectroscopy: Serves as a deuterated solvent or chemical shift reference in nuclear magnetic resonance (NMR) studies due to its isotopic purity.
  • Pharmaceutical Research: Employed in drug metabolism and pharmacokinetics (DMPK) studies as a tracer to investigate the biological pathways of active pharmaceutical ingredients.
  • Polymer Science: Acts as a labeled monomer or plasticizer precursor in the development and analysis of specialized polymers, enabling detailed study of polymer structure and dynamics.
  • Organic Synthesis: Functions as a building block for synthesizing more complex deuterated compounds used in various research and development applications.

Basic Information

Product Name Dimethyl Hexanedioate--D4
CAS No. 55724-08-8
Molecular Formula C8H10D4O4
Molecular Weight 178.22 g/mol
Synonyms Dimethyl Adipate-d4; Hexanedioic Acid, Dimethyl Ester-d4; Adipic Acid Dimethyl Ester-d4; Methyl Adipate-d4; Dimethyl 1,6-Hexanedioate-d4; Deuterated Dimethyl Adipate; [2H4]-Dimethyl Adipate; D4-Dimethyl Adipate

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from strong acids and organic solvents. The product is moisture-sensitive; ensure containers are sealed tightly after use to prevent degradation.

Specification

Item Specification
Appearance Colorless to pale yellow liquid
Identification (NMR) Conforms to structure
Isotopic Purity (D-content) ≥ 98 atom % D
Chemical Purity (GC) ≥ 98.0%
Water Content (KF) ≤ 0.5%
